The BCP secretary general Kesitegile Gobotswang yesterday said the decision on the by-election would be taken by the National Executive Committee (NEC) after extensive consultations with the regional and local leadership. “The item will be on the agenda when NEC meets on Thursday [today]. We are aware that some individual members of the BCP have already publicly expressed their opinions on the matter which are not representative of the party position,” said Gobotswang. 

He said on sensitive issues like this the most preferred is the bottom up approach. “In this regard the views of local structures is of paramount importance and must be respected.”

He said their assumption is that Rakgare was speaking on behalf of his constituency. “When the issue is discussed at NEC we expect the youth league to motivate the position they have pronounced on the matter. Our intention is not to stifle internal debates to influence party decisions. Such debates must take place in properly constituted party structures.”

This week Rakgare told a press conference that the party would field a candidate for the position left vacant by the sudden departure of James Mathokgwane of the Umbrella for Democratic Change (UDC). He said they have begun engaging members in the region on fielding the candidate. “After the news broke last week that there is a vacancy, we started engaging the BCP youth and our members in the constituency specifically on what the party should do.

“The consensus is that the BCP should field a candidate. Residents should punish the Umbrella for Democratic Change (UDC) for abandoning the constituency. The Botswana Democratic Party (BDP) should also be punished for failing to address the problems of Batswana,” said Rakgare.

Mathokgwane won the seat for the opposition for the first time during the October general elections. Seven months later, he resigned his Parliament seat to take up a senior management post at Selebi-Phikwe Economic Diversification Unit (SPEDU).
